Cadillac billed its new for 1980 Seville as “quite possibly the most distinctive car in the world today and the most advanced.” It had a dramatic new shape with a Bustle-Back Body created by designer Wayne Cady under Bill Mitchell’s Guidance. The look was that of a custom bodied Rolls-Royce. The Elegante option added $2,934 to the base price of $19,662. A total of 39344 first year models were made.
